Technical Specifications
| Specification | Details |
|---|---|
| Product Name | TrueXR Portable Handheld XRF Analyzer |
| Instrument Type | Handheld X-Ray Fluorescence Analyzer |
| Technology | Energy Dispersive XRF (EDXRF) |
| Analysis Method | Non-Destructive Elemental Analysis |
| Primary Applications | PMI, Alloy Analysis, Scrap Sorting, Mining, QC |
| X-Ray Tube Type | Miniature X-Ray Tube |
| Tube Power | Up to 5 W |
| Maximum Voltage | Up to 50 kV |
| Maximum Current | Up to 200 µA |
| Anode Material | Gold (Au) or Application Specific |
| Detector Type | Silicon Drift Detector (SDD) |
| Detector Area | 20–50 mm² |
| Detector Resolution | ≤140 eV FWHM |
| Calibration Method | Fundamental Parameters |
| Beam Configuration | Automatic Multi-Beam |
| Filter System | Automatic Filter Wheel |
| Elemental Range | Mg to U |
